Welcome to TEAM NORTH which is comprised of five divisions with a membership of approximately 1300 dedicated Coast Guard Auxiliarists. This large geographical area of District Seven is comprised of South Carolina, George and North Florida, east to just south of Palm Bay. The five divisions provide service for two Coast Guard Sectors, one at Charleston, S.C. and the other at Jacksonville, Florida. Along with the two sectors, thirty-one flotillas provide needed assistance to seven Coast Guard Stations, three Marine Safety Units, three ports and Air Station Savannah.
TEAM NORTH’s area of responsibility (AOR) not only has a long coastline, but includes the IntraCoastal Waterway, several major rivers, estuaries, backwaters and large inland lakes. The NORTH’s flotillas stand ready at all times to execute search and rescue, to patrol the ports of Charleston, Savannah, Brunswick, and Jacksonville as well as patrolling the second largest cruise terminal in the world, Port Canaveral. As it is the only division in TEAM NORTH, not on the coast, Division 2, headquartered in Atlanta represents the Coast Guard by patrolling the lakes and inland waters. Division 4, the southernmost division in TEAM NORTH helps to provides security for all Shuttle Launches at Kennedy Space Center.
